Apocarps are a type of fruit that is composed of multiple distinct carpels that are separate from each other, each containing one or more seeds. This characteristic distinguishes them from syncarps, where multiple carpels are fused together into a single structure. Apocarps can be found in various plant species and come in different shapes and sizes.
